Description

Circa 2004


Use Case:


Designed for hands-free voice communication with Bluetooth- enabled mobile phones during the mid-2000s. The unique feature is the foldable microphone boom, which also acts as the power switch; unfolding it turns the headset on and ready for a call. It allowed users to place and receive calls wire-free within about 30 feet of their phone.


Historical Significance:


This series of headsets is historically significant as a prominent example of early Bluetooth accessory adoption, particularly alongside popular phones like the MOTOROLA RAZR V3. They helped establish the market for wireless earpieces and were vital accessories during the time when many jurisdictions began legislating against handheld phone use while driving.
